The only application for Board consideration was for tree re-
moval at Lot #11 , Block #11 , Selva Marina, Unit #6 . Rick Bell
declared a conflict of interest as a Board member since he is
the contractor for the proposed residence. The only protected
trees to be removed are 2 oaks with DBH' s of 24" & 6" . Both
the plans and the site markings identify oak trees to remain
on the lot as mitigation.
Following a brief discussion, Judy Jacobson moved to accept
the application and plans, as presented, with the mitigation
indicated. Mae Jones seconded; the motion unanimously passed.
It was expressed by Board members that there was some con-
fusion on the application form, specifically items #4 and #8 ,
on which trees for removal should be listed. George Worley
will implement a change on item #4 of the form to include a
DBH of 6" or greater.

Under reports and announcements, Mae Jones passed around a
packet of information she recently received on historic
trees on property at 5th Street & East Coast Drive . Dis-
cussion followed on the historic and/or significant tree
designation program. Mae will contact Joanne Morriseau so
that an additional article on the subject can be included in
the forthcoming issue of "Tideviews" . Rick Bell volunteered
to compile and assemble a notebook of nominated trees to
include a photograph and description. This will be an on-
going program for the Board.
George Worley advised that he recently received a check
covering a contribution to the tree fund from an applicant
who appeared before the Board. Judy Jacobson agreed to com-
pile from Board meeting minutes a listing of permit condi-
tions so that a "tracking" record can be kept of compliance.
